Lump Under Skin: Lipomas, fatty lumps under the skin enlarged lymph glands, usually in the armpits, neck, and groin cyst, a closed sac in or under the skin that is lined with skin tissue and contains fluid or semisolid material boils, painful, red bumps usually involving a hair follicle see your doctor for the exact diagnosis.

Skin lump: Usually possibilities include a cyst, a lymph node, or a lipoma. However there are many other rarer possibilities. It is prudent to ask your doctor to evaluate the lesion. You should go promptly if the lesion is growing or changing.
